The Undergraduate Certificate in Safety Regulations in the Airline Industry is a crucial course designed to meet the growing demand for safety professionals in the aviation sector. This program equips learners with a solid understanding of safety regulations, compliance procedures, and risk management strategies specific to the airline industry.

By completing this certificate, learners gain essential skills that are highly valued by employers, including analytical thinking, problem-solving, and regulatory expertise. The course prepares students for various safety-related roles in the airline industry, such as Safety Officer, Compliance Analyst, or Safety Auditor. By staying up-to-date with the latest safety regulations and industry best practices, learners can enhance their career prospects and contribute to the overall safety and security of the aviation industry.

Kursdetails

โ€ข Introduction to Airline Safety Regulations
โ€ข Understanding Domestic and International Safety Standards
โ€ข The Role of Government Agencies in Airline Safety
โ€ข Airline Safety Management Systems
โ€ข Hazard Identification and Risk Management in Aviation
โ€ข Airworthiness and Maintenance Regulations
โ€ข Human Factors in Airline Safety
โ€ข Emergency Response and Accident Investigation
โ€ข Aviation Security Regulations
โ€ข Safety Culture and Training in the Airline Industry
